vegan diet for weight loss

Vegan Diet for Weight Loss: Everything You Need to Know

Vegan Diet for Weight Loss: Everything You Need to Know

We’ve put together this comprehensive guide on the vegan diet for weight loss.

We’ll cover everything from the best foods to eat (and avoid) for maximum results, how to structure your meals, and what supplements you may need to ensure optimal health while following a vegan diet.

Why a Vegan Diet is Effective for Weight Loss

vegan diet for weight loss

There are a lot of misconceptions out there about veganism and vegan diets. People often think that vegans are all super skinny and that they don’t eat anything but lettuce.

But the truth is, there are a lot of different types of vegan diets, and many of them are actually very effective for weight loss. One of the main reasons why a vegan diet is so effective for weight loss is that it tends to be very high in fibre.

Fibre is important because it helps to keep you feeling full and satisfied after eating, so you’re less likely to overeat or snack between meals. And when you’re trying to lose weight, every little bit counts!

Another reason why a vegan diet can be helpful for weight loss is that it’s usually lower in calories than a non-vegan diet. This is because vegan diets tend to be based on whole, unprocessed foods, rather than high-calorie junk foods.

If you’re thinking about trying a Vegan diet for weight loss, there are a few things you should keep in mind. First, make sure you’re getting enough protein.

It’s important to get enough protein when you’re trying to lose weight because it helps to keep your metabolism going strong. You can get protein from a variety of sources, including beans, lentils, tofu, and tempeh.

Second, make sure you’re getting enough healthy fats. Healthy fats are important for a number of reasons, including keeping you satisfied after meals and helping your body to burn fat.

Good sources of healthy fats include nuts, seeds, avocados, and olive oil. Finally, make sure you’re drinking plenty of water. Water helps to keep your body hydrated and can also help to fill you up, so you’re less likely to snack between meals.

The Best Foods to Eat on a Vegan Diet for Weight Loss

If you’re looking to slim down, you may want to consider a vegan diet. After all, studies have shown that following a vegan diet can help you lose weight and improve your overall health. But what exactly should you eat on a vegan diet for weight loss? Here are some of the best foods to include in your meals and snacks:

1. Whole Grains


Whole grains are a great source of fiber, which can help you feel full and satisfied after meals. They’re also packed with nutrients like vitamins, minerals, and antioxidants. Consider swapping out refined grains for whole grains like quinoa, brown rice, oats, and farro.

2. Legumes

Legumes are another great source of fiber and protein, both of which are important for weight loss. They can also help regulate your blood sugar levels, which is helpful if you’re trying to lose weight. Try incorporating lentils, black beans, chickpeas, and other beans into your diet.

3. Vegetables

Vegetables are low in calories but high in nutrients, making them a perfect food for weight loss. They’re also a great source of fiber, which can help you feel fuller longer. Make sure to include a variety of vegetables in your grocery list, such as leafy greens, cruciferous vegetables, and root vegetables.

4. Fruits

vegan diet for weight loss

Fruits are a great source of vitamins, minerals, and antioxidants. They’re also a good source of fiber, which can help with weight loss. Include in your grocery list a variety of fruits in your diet, such as berries, apples, oranges, and pears.

5. Nuts and Seeds

Nut Butter Seed BUtter

Nuts and seeds are great sources of healthy fats, protein, and fibre. They can help you feel full and satisfied after meals. Plus, they’re a good source of vitamins, minerals, and antioxidants. Include a variety of nuts and seeds in your diet, such as almonds, walnuts, pistachios, and chia seeds.

6. Healthy Fats

Healthy fats are an important part of a vegan diet for weight loss. They can help you feel full and satisfied after meals. Plus, they help your body absorb vitamins and minerals. Include healthy fats in your diet from sources like olive oil, avocado, nuts and seeds.

7. Plant-Based Proteins

Plant-based proteins are a great way to get the protein you need on a vegan diet. They’re also a good source of fibre and other nutrients. Consider incorporating plant-based proteins into your diet from sources like tofu, tempeh, seitan, and lentils. Following a vegan diet can help you lose weight and improve your overall health.

And including the right foods in your meals and snacks can make all the difference.

Chickpeas & Beans

The Worst Foods to Avoid on a Vegan Diet for Weight Loss

Maintaining a vegan diet is often thought of as a healthy way to eat. However, if you’re not careful, a vegan diet for weight loss can actually do more harm than good. Many people believe that avoiding all animal products will help them lose weight. However, this isn’t always the case. In fact, some of the worst foods to eat on a vegan diet for weight loss are actually plant-based. Here are some of the worst foods to avoid on a vegan diet for weight loss:

1. Refined Carbs

junk food 1

Refined carbs are found in foods like white bread, pastries, and cakes. They’re often high in sugar and calories, but low in nutrients.

2. Processed Soy

Processed soy products, such as soy burgers and soy cheese, are often high in fat and calories. They can also contain unhealthy chemicals.

3. Fried Foods

Fried foods, such as french fries and onion rings, are often high in fat and calories.

4. Sweetened Beverages

coke pepsi

Sweetened beverages, such as soda and fruit juice, are high in sugar and calories.

5. Alcohol

Alcoholic beverages, such as beer and wine, are high in calories. If you’re trying to lose weight on a vegan diet, avoid these foods.

How to Structure Your Meals on a Vegan Diet for Maximum Weight Loss Results

A vegan diet has many benefits that can help with weight loss, including reducing calorie intake, increasing satiety, and promoting fat burning. To make sure you’re getting the most out of your vegan diet for weight loss, it’s important to structure your meals correctly. 

Here are some tips to follow:

1. Make Sure You’re Getting Enough Protein

Protein is essential for weight loss, as it helps to reduce hunger and promote muscle growth. When choosing protein sources on a vegan diet, opt for those that are high in quality and low in fat, such as tofu, tempeh, lentils, and beans.

2. Incorporate Healthy Fats Into Your Diet

Healthy fats are an important part of a weight loss diet, as they help to keep you feeling full and satisfied. Good sources of healthy fats on a vegan diet include avocados, nuts, and seeds.

healthy fats

3. Eat Plenty of Fiber-Rich Foods

Fibre is another important nutrient for weight loss, as it helps to regulate digestion and promote satiety. Good sources of fibre on a vegan diet include fruits, vegetables, whole grains, and legumes.

4. Drink Plenty of Water

Drinking enough water is essential for weight loss, as it helps to keep your body hydrated and flushes out toxins. Be sure to drink at least 8 glasses of water per day.

5. Avoid Processed Foods

Processed foods are often high in calories and low in nutrients, making them a poor choice for weight loss. Instead, focus on eating whole, unprocessed foods.

processed foods

Supplements You May Need to Take on a Vegan Diet for Optimal Health

If you’re thinking about going vegan, or are already vegan, you might be wondering what supplements you need to take to stay healthy. While a vegan diet can provide many nutrients, there are some that are more difficult to get from plant-based foods.

Here’s a rundown of some essential nutrients and the best supplements to get them.

Vitamin B12:

Vitamin B12 is found naturally in animal products, so it can be difficult to get enough on a vegan diet.

Supplementing with vitamin B12 is important to prevent anemia and other health problems. The best way to get vitamin B12 is through a supplement, or by eating fortified foods such as plant-based milks and cereals.

Vitamin D: 

Vitamin D is important for bone health and immunity. It can be difficult to get enough vitamin D from food, so many people need to supplement, especially during the winter months. The best way to get vitamin D is through a supplement or fortified foods.

Omega-3 fatty acids:

Omega-3 fatty acids are important for heart health and brain development. They can be found in flaxseeds, chia seeds, and hemp seeds, but it’s difficult to get enough from food. The best way to get omega-3 fatty acids is through a supplement.


Calcium is important for bone health. While calcium is found in many plant-based foods, it’s difficult to absorb. The best way to get calcium is through a supplement or fortified foods.

Iron: Iron is important for energy and immunity. It’s found in many plant-based foods, but it’s difficult to absorb. The best way to get iron is through a supplement, or by eating iron-rich foods with vitamin C to improve absorption.


Zinc is important for immunity and energy. It’s found in many plant-based foods, but it’s difficult to absorb. The best way to get zinc is through a supplement, or by eating zinc-rich foods with vitamin C to improve absorption.


Vitamin C: Vitamin C is important for immunity and collagen production. It’s found in many fruits and vegetables, but it’s difficult to get enough from food. The best way to get vitamin C is through a supplement or fortified foods.

FAQs: Vegan Diet for Weight Loss

How do vegans lose weight fast?

There is no one answer to this question as vegan diets can vary greatly. However, when you follow a vegan diet for weight loss, some useful tips definitely include eating plenty of high-fibre foods, avoiding processed foods and sugary drinks, and getting regular exercise.

Is a vegan diet good for losing weight?

There is no one answer to this question as it depends on the individual’s goals, calorie intake, and activity level. However, some people may find that a vegan diet helps them lose weight due to the lower calorie and fat content of plant-based foods.

How long does it take to lose weight as a vegan?

There is no one answer to this question as it depends on a number of factors, including how much weight you need to lose, how strictly you stick to a vegan diet, and how active you are. However, many people who follow a vegan diet for weight loss report losing weight relatively quickly, often within a few weeks or months.

The Vegan Diet

A vegan diet can be an effective way to lose weight by eating mostly plant-based foods that are high in fibre and low in calories.

You can certainly create a calorie-deficit but a nutrient-rich vegan diet for weight loss today. You just need to avoid processed vegan junk food and supplement it with certain vitamins and minerals.